Keep in mind, these are just renderings intended to give an idea of how much stain can change the look of your fence. Wood is natural and varies greatly in color and grain. This means stain will look different depending on the type and shade of wood it’s applied too.

unstained cedar

These renderings show a basic unstained vertical standard privacy fence built with western red cedar and treated pine rails. When cedar is new, it has beautiful variable shades of gold and orange. Overtime, cedar fades to a gray color. If you like that natural color of cedar, we can help you figure out a stain option that will get you as close to that as possible.
